This Certificate Programme in Remote Environmental Monitoring with IoT equips participants with the practical skills and theoretical knowledge needed to design, deploy, and manage IoT-based environmental monitoring systems. You'll gain hands-on experience with sensor technologies, data acquisition, and data analysis, crucial for a career in environmental science or related fields.
Learning outcomes include mastering sensor network design, data communication protocols like LoRaWAN and MQTT, cloud platforms for data storage and analysis (e.g., AWS IoT, Azure IoT), and developing data visualization dashboards. You'll also learn about environmental data interpretation and reporting, essential for effective environmental management.
The programme duration is typically 6 months, delivered through a flexible online learning format. This allows professionals to upskill or reskill while continuing their current employment. The curriculum is designed to be concise and focused, ensuring you acquire the necessary skills efficiently.
